Is a 30 minute bike ride good cardio?
A 30-minute bike ride is good cardio. It raises your heart rate, improves stamina, and burns calories. Regular biking strengthens the heart and lungs. It also enhances leg strength and improves overall fitness. Aim for a consistent pace to maximize benefits.

Cardio Benefits of Cycling

Cycling, especially on an ebike, offers some fantastic cardio benefits that can enhance your overall fitness. If you’re considering incorporating a bike ride into your routine, you’ll be happy to know that it can positively impact your health in various ways. So, how does this work?

Firstly, cycling improves heart health by boosting circulation. When you ride an ebike, the moderate to vigorous exercise helps your heart pump more efficiently, nourishing your organs with fresh oxygen and nutrients. This is a great way to maintain and improve cardiovascular fitness without putting too much strain on your joints.

Next up is calorie burning. An ebike ride is fantastic for burning calories, which supports weight management. In just 30 minutes, you can burn anywhere from 240 to 400 calories, depending on your intensity level. By adding cycling into your weekly fitness routine, you’re not just enjoying the ride; you’re actively working towards achieving and maintaining a healthy weight.

Lastly, cycling can significantly increase lung capacity and overall stamina. As you pedal, your body adapts to increased oxygen intake, which benefits your respiratory health. This is particularly useful for those juggling busy schedules and trying to find efficient ways to stay active.

Why 30 Minutes is Effective

If you're considering how a 30-minute ebike ride fits into your fitness routine, you're onto something great! This duration is widely recommended by health experts for effective cardiovascular exercise. Let’s break down why this timeframe can make a real difference in your health journey.

Most fitness guidelines suggest that adults a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ity physical activity most days. Riding an ebike hits that mark nicely! It’s brisk enough to challenge your heart while still being enjoyable, especially if you’re cruising through scenic routes or exploring your community.

Provides enough time to elevate your heart rate.

In just 30 minutes, you can elevate your heart rate and improve your cardiovascular health. Riding at a moderate pace helps increase blood circulation, which can lead to lower blood pressure and healthier cholesterol levels. Plus, as you pedal, you’re likely to feel invigorated, leading to a boost in your overall mood. It’s as simple as hopping on your ebike, selecting a comfortable level of pedal assistance, and enjoying the ride!

How to Maximize Your Ride

Getting the most out of your e-bike ride is key to enhancing your fitness routine. With just a few adjustments, you can turn a casual cruise into a highly effective cardio workout. Here are some practical tips to help you boost your ride:

  • Incorporate intervals to increase intensity: Instead of maintaining a steady pace throughout your ride, try adding some sprints. For instance, after warming up for 5-10 minutes, go full throttle for 30 seconds, then slow down for a minute to recover. Repeat this cycle. Intervals can elevate your heart rate, helping you burn more calories and improve cardiovascular fitness without a major time investment.

  • Choose varied terrain for a greater challenge: Riding on flat surfaces is fine, but mixing it up with hills or trails can give your muscles a serious workout. If you live in a hilly area, embrace those inclines! E-bikes offer assistance, so you don’t have to shy away from tougher terrains. You’ll build strength and stamina faster while enjoying nature.

  • Track your rides to monitor progress and stay motivated: Use fitness apps or a simple journal to log your rides. Keeping track of distance, duration, and even the terrain can help you see your progress over time. It's encouraging to look back and realize how far you’ve come, and it can also motivate you to set new goals.

Getting Started with E-Bikes

If you're considering incorporating an e-bike into your fitness routine, you're on the right track! Electric bikes offer an excellent way to get active while also being kind to your joints. Here’s how to get started with one.

  • Choose the right e-bike based on your needs: There’s a wide variety of e-bikes out there, each designed for different environments. For instance, if you plan on riding through city streets, a lightweight urban e-bike might be ideal. On the other hand, if you're a fan of off-road adventures, consider a sturdy mountain e-bike. Think about your lifestyle, the types of trails or roads you’ll ride on, and how much assistance you want from the motor.

  • Start with short rides to build confidence: As with any new fitness routine, it’s best to ease into it. Begin with short rides, perhaps 15-20 minutes, to help get comfortable with the e-bike controls and your balance. This small step can significantly boost your confidence and make you more eager to ride longer distances. Gradually increase your ride times as you feel more at ease.

  • Explore local trails to keep your rides enjoyable: Finding nice routes can make your e-bike rides exciting. Look for local trails or parks that are bike-friendly. These scenic paths not only keep your rides enjoyable but also motivate you to hop on your bike more often. Varied terrains and beautiful landscapes can enhance your overall experience and help you stay committed to this active lifestyle.
